Abstract

The invention relates to the technical field of automobile hubs, in particular to a modularized compression-resistant reinforced automobile hub which comprises a positioning mechanism and a reinforcing mechanism, wherein the reinforcing mechanism is arranged at the top of the positioning mechanism, the positioning mechanism comprises a fixing component, a limiting component, an assembling component and a clamping component, the limiting component is arranged on the inner side of the fixing component, the assembling component is arranged at the bottom of the limiting component, the clamping component is arranged at the bottom of the assembling component, the reinforcing mechanism comprises a buffer component, an adaptation component, a supporting component, a compression-resistant component and an anti-deflection component, the buffer component is arranged at the top of the limiting component, and the adaptation component is arranged on the surface of the buffer component. The invention provides a modularized pressure-resistant reinforced automobile hub which has a structure suitable for buffering and automatic locking of pressures in different directions, so that the automobile hub can be automatically locked when the pressures in different directions are buffered, and the flexibility of the hub when the pressures in different directions are buffered is improved.

Description

Modularized compression-resistant reinforced automobile hub Technical Field The invention relates to the technical field of automobile hubs, in particular to a modularized compression-resistant reinforced automobile hub. Background As is well known, an automobile hub is used as a core bearing part of an automobile running system, a modular compression-resistant reinforced hub is of a block-type structural design, all modules are combined through high-strength connectors, material performance optimization and structural mechanics simulation are relied on, radial and axial compression resistance is enhanced, load demands of different automobile types are adapted, independent replacement of local modules can be realized, structural stability and later maintenance convenience are considered, and reliable support is provided for running safety and performance improvement of the automobile. Through searching, china patent discloses an automobile hub, the application publication number of which is CN113276607B, the automobile hub comprises a rim, the front end of the rim is provided with a bead seat, the inner side of the bead seat is provided with a radial plate, the inner side of the rim is provided with a cleaning device, the cleaning device comprises a supporting column, the upper end of the supporting column is provided with a mounting plate, the upper end of the mounting plate is provided with a miniature water pump, one end of the miniature water pump is provided with a water inlet, the outer side of the other end of the miniature water pump is provided with a water outlet pipe, one end of the water outlet pipe is provided with a water spray head, the rear end of the supporting column is provided with a sliding device, the sliding device comprises a sliding rail, the upper end of the sliding rail is provided with a sliding block, the upper end of the sliding block is provided with a mounting column, and the rear end of the mounting column is provided with a clamping groove. When the hub receives multidirectional pressure, the hub can resist the multidirectional pressure through the self-made structure, and the problem in the prior art is that the hub cannot be automatically locked when buffering the pressure in different directions due to the lack of the structure for buffering and automatically locking the pressure in different directions, so that the flexibility of the hub when buffering the pressure in different directions is reduced. Disclosure of Invention Aiming at the defects of the prior art, the invention provides the modularized anti-compression reinforced automobile hub which has a structure suitable for buffering and automatic locking of pressure in different directions, so that the automobile hub can automatically lock when buffering the pressure in different directions, and the advantage of flexibility of the hub when buffering the pressure in different directions is improved. The technical aim of the invention is achieved through the following technical scheme that the modularized anti-compression reinforced automobile hub comprises a positioning mechanism and a reinforcing mechanism, wherein the reinforcing mechanism is arranged at the top of the positioning mechanism, the positioning mechanism comprises a fixing component, a limiting component, an assembling component and a clamping component, the limiting component is arranged at the inner side of the fixing component, the assembling component is arranged at the bottom of the limiting component, the clamping component is arranged at the bottom of the assembling component, the reinforcing mechanism comprises a buffer component, an adaptation component, a supporting component, an anti-compression component and an anti-deflection component, the buffer component is arranged at the top of the limiting component, the adaptation component is arranged on the surface of the buffer component, the supporting component is arranged at the bottom of the buffer component, the anti-compression component is arranged on the surface of the supporting component, and the anti-deflection component is arranged at the top of the anti-compression component. By adopting the technical scheme, through setting up positioning mechanism and reinforcing mechanism, positioning mechanism is the structure that provides the support to wheel hub, can increase the stability when being connected with the axletree to when the axletree drives wheel hub and rotates, utilize centrifugal force further increase the stability of being connected with it, reinforcing mechanism can increase wheel hub's structural stability, can utilize centrifugal force to increase wheel hub's stability when wheel hub rotates, can provide corresponding buffering to the impact of different positions simultaneously.
